New talent at Centrick

Link to news of Movers & Shakers

L to R: James Ackrill, Sarah Hammond and Phil Johns

 

Centrick is welcoming two new members, including Sarah Hammond as its new Estate Management Director. Sarah is pictured with Chairman James Ackrill and Director Phil Johns.

With over 20 years’ experience in property, Sarah’s new position will involve overseeing its portfolio of more than 250 estate management properties, focusing on bringing the highest level of customer service to its 10,000 plus residents.

One of the leading managing agents in the region, Centrick has recently added the likes of Sherborne Quay, The Axium and St Georges Urban Village to its ever- growing property books, which now total over £1.5bn in assets.

Speaking about her appointment, Sarah commented, “The Centrick ethos of placing its residents at the heart of all it does is one that truly resonates with me, and it’s clear from working with my new colleagues that this is embedded at the company’s core.”

Also joining Centrick as a new recruit is Mei Clark, who will become part of the Birmingham City Centre Lettings team. Fluent in Cantonese, Mandarin and Malay, Mei’s language skills will prove an asset in bolstering its offer to its international customers.
